SQL Server存储优化与触发器安全配置实战
|
SQL Server存储优化是提升数据库性能和管理效率的关键步骤。合理规划数据存储结构,可以有效减少磁盘空间占用并提高查询速度。通过使用压缩技术,如行级或页级压缩,可以在不牺牲太多性能的情况下显著降低存储需求。 索引优化也是存储优化的重要组成部分。过多的索引会增加写操作的开销,而过少的索引则会影响查询性能。定期分析查询计划,并根据实际访问模式调整索引策略,有助于平衡读写性能。 触发器在SQL Server中常用于实现业务逻辑的自动化处理,但不当配置可能带来安全风险。例如,过度依赖触发器可能导致数据变更难以追踪,甚至引发意外的数据修改。因此,在设计触发器时应明确其用途,并确保其逻辑简洁可靠。 为了增强安全性,应限制触发器的执行权限,仅授予必要的用户或角色。同时,避免在触发器中执行复杂操作或调用外部资源,以防止潜在的安全漏洞和性能问题。 日志记录和审计功能对于监控触发器行为至关重要。通过启用SQL Server的审核功能,可以跟踪触发器的执行情况,及时发现异常操作。定期审查触发器代码,确保其符合当前业务需求,也能有效降低维护成本。
AI生成内容图,仅供参考 结合存储优化与触发器安全配置,能够构建一个高效且稳定的SQL Server环境。这不仅提升了系统性能,也增强了数据安全性,为后续的扩展和维护打下坚实基础。(编辑:云计算网_梅州站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330479号